Const char buffer
WebFeb 3, 2014 · You didn't make the pointer const, just what it points to. So you're allowed to change the pointer itself to point elsewhere. To make the pointer itself const as well, try … WebMay 5, 2024 · You need an extra byte to hold the terminating 0x00 byte. void fmtDouble (double val, byte precision, char *buf, unsigned bufLen = 0xffff); fmtDouble (fVal, 0, sVal, sizeof (sVal)); I thought sizeof would limit buffer and 0 set max number of digits to 2, the largest number is 25. Then Nick Gives me a great answer.
Const char buffer
Did you know?
WebA terminating null character is automatically appended after the content written. After the format parameter, the function expects at least as many additional arguments as needed … WebApr 12, 2024 · The snprintf () function formats and stores a series of characters and values in the array buffer. The snprintf () function accepts an argument ‘n’, which indicates the maximum number of characters (including at the end of null character) to be written to buffer. The snprintf () function is used to redirect the output of printf () function ...
WebMay 5, 2024 · I convert it into char *buf with a function given to me: void fmtDouble (double val, byte precision, char *buf, unsigned bufLen = 0xffff); with call fmtDouble (CPHval, 0, … WebApr 9, 2024 · http报文处理流程. 1、浏览器端发出http连接请求,主线程创建http对象接收请求并将所有数据读入对应buffer,将该对象插入任务队列,工作线程从任务队列中取出一个任务进行处理。. 2、工作线程取出任务后,调用process_read函数,通过主、从状态机对请求 …
WebApr 11, 2024 · Buffer structures (or simply “buffers”) are useful as a way to expose the binary data from another object to the Python programmer. They can also be used as a … Web3 hours ago · The point is, based on the number of quads, the number of vertices is defined (four times the number of quads, as there are four vertices per quad/square, this goes into vertex buffer). I have tested for 30 quads. After that, the screen will show a garbage (or in other words, the screens show artifact not requested and colors not submitted).
Webany of the arguments of pointer type is a null pointer format, stream, or buffer is a null pointer the number of characters that would be written by %c, %s, or %[, plus the …
WebApr 9, 2024 · The question here really does come down to: how much do you actually want/have to accomplish here? scanf seems simple, which is why introductory classes always use it first. For certain problems it is nice and simple, but there are things it can't do at all, so there's no point trying. My opinion is that if scanf is useful, it's only useful on … how much was gas in 1988WebJul 29, 2014 · When using static buffers you can use return type const char *. Is this (generally) a good or a bad idea? (I do realize that the caller will need to make his own copy to avoid that the next call would change the previous return value.) What about using … men\u0027s shorts elastic waist drawstringWebSep 7, 2015 · ///Имя тектового файла- памяти бота const char *const MemoryPath="Memory.txt"; «Основа основ» бота — это функция, выделяющая слова из одной строки в массив строк и возвращающая указатель на массив. men\u0027s shorts elastic waistbandWebJun 3, 2024 · The following code was written with the intent to be as efficient as possible, where efficiency includes speed of execution, memory usage, and lines of code, all in … men\u0027s shorts for sale on amazonWebconst 转换:也即将非 const 类型转换为 const 类型,例如将 char * 转换为 const char *。 数组或函数指针转换:如果函数形参不是引用类型,那么数组名会转换为数组指针,函数名也会转换为函数指针; 用户自定的类型转换。 例如有下面两个函数原型: how much was gas in 1996WebMar 4, 2024 · A t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. men\u0027s shorts cargo pocketsWebThe ne_buffer_concat function takes a variable-length argument list following str; each argument must be a char * pointer to a NUL-terminated string. A NULL pointer must be … how much was gas in 1999